🛑 Clinical FAQs: Swelling Myths vs. Medical Realities
Q: My legs are swelling, so shouldn't my doctor just prescribe a diuretic (water pill)?
The Clinical Reality: Absolutely not, unless the swelling is caused by systemic volume overload, such as congestive heart failure or kidney disease or you are treating high-blood pressure.
Utilizing systemic diuretics to treat mechanical or structural fluid failures like chronic venous insufficiency, lymphedema, or lipedema is a common clinical error. Diuretics pull water directly out of your bloodstream, not the protein-rich fluid trapped in your leg tissues. Relying on them for mechanical swelling does not address the root cause, and actively risks causing severe dehydration, chemical dependencies, and critical electrolyte imbalances while the leg swelling remains entirely unchanged.
Q: Do I really need to wear medical-grade compression garments every single day?
The Clinical Reality: In the management of progressive lymphatic or venous failure, consistency is non-negotiable.
The human circulatory system filters fluid into your tissues 24 hours a day. When your veins or lymphatics are damaged, gravity constantly pulls fluid downward, stretching the skin and tissue walls. Compression garments act as an external defense mechanism, augmenting your calf-muscle pump and physically preventing fluid from pooling. Missing even a single day allows stagnant, protein-rich fluid to accumulate, triggering a cascade of localized inflammation and tissue scarring (fibrosis) that can set your progress back by weeks.
Q: I’m working hard on diet and exercise, so why isn’t the fat on my legs budgets or losing volume?
The Clinical Reality: If you are navigating Lipedema, this fat tissue is metabolically resistant.
A common and deeply painful misconception is that lipedema is simply standard obesity caused by lifestyle choices. Lipedema is a genetically driven loose connective tissue and adipose disorder. Because the diseased fat cells are structurally altered and highly inflamed, they completely resist traditional caloric restriction, intensive exercise, or even bariatric surgery. True management requires targeting the underlying microvascular fluid dynamics and localized tissue decompression, rather than chasing a number on a standard weight scale.
Q: Can a brief injury or wearing an orthopedic walking boot cause permanent leg swelling?
The Clinical Reality: Yes, through a phenomenon known as post-orthopedic fluid failure.
When your lower limb is immobilized in a post-surgical boot or splint, your ankle is locked in place. This completely neutralizes your calf-muscle pump—the structural engine responsible for mechanically ejecting fluid upward against gravity with every step. If a patient possesses latent, undiagnosed vein disease prior to surgery, this sudden positional stagnation can completely overwhelm the local lymphatic pathways, trapping fluid in the tissues and forcing a temporary surgical recovery period to transition into chronic, long-term swelling.
Q: Is water therapy good for my leg swelling?
The Clinical Reality: Yes, aquatic therapy is an exceptionally powerful, science-backed modality for reducing leg swelling, largely due to a physical principle known as hydrostatic pressure.
When you submerge your body in water, the water exerts a natural, circumferential pressure against your skin. Because water pressure increases predictably with depth, the water exerts the highest squeezing force at your feet and ankles, naturally decreasing as it moves up your legs. This creates a built-in graduated compression effect that mimics medical-grade compression garments.
This external pressure physically counteracts venous pooling and assists the tissues in moving trapped, stagnant fluid back into the lymphatic and venous channels for clearance. Additionally, the natural buoyancy of water unloads the stress on your joints, allowing you to perform active ankle pumps, walking intervals, and calf exercises without joint pain. This active movement turns on your calf muscle pump—the body's internal engine that mechanically ejects fluid upward against gravity.
Clinical Parameter Check: While water therapy is highly beneficial for chronic venous insufficiency, lymphedema, and lipedema, it is strictly contraindicated if you have open, unhealed venous ulcers, active skin infections (cellulitis), or if a deep vein blood clot (DVT) has not been officially ruled out by a medical professional.
Q: Why is it highly dangerous to use Blood Flow Restriction (BFR) training or pneumatic compression pumps before ruling out a blood clot?
The Clinical Reality: Applying circumferential mechanical pressure to a lower extremity with an undiagnosed Deep Vein Thrombosis (DVT) carries a catastrophic risk of dislodging the clot, potentially causing a fatal pulmonary embolism.
Blood Flow Restriction (BFR) training tourniquets and multi-chamber pneumatic compression sleeves are phenomenal physical therapy tools for accelerating tissue healing and strength hypertrophy. However, they are strictly contraindicated in the presence of acute vascular blockages.
If a post-surgical or orthopedic patient presents with sudden, heavy lower leg swelling, a thorough bedside vascular screening must be performed. Providers must not make the dangerous mistake of assuming the swelling is a routine, benign fluid backup from an orthopedic boot. Always rule out the clot first via an objective diagnostic vascular ultrasound before applying any high-pressure modalities to the limb.
Q: Is a standard physical therapy clinical screening enough to safely differentiate a blood clot from orthopedic immobilization swelling?
The Clinical Reality: No. Standard subjective screening tests—such as the classic Homans’ Sign or isolated palpation—are notoriously unreliable and clinically insufficient for ruling out a deep vein blood clot (DVT).
Relying purely on basic physical examinations to differentiate post-surgical immobilization edema from an active DVT leaves room for massive diagnostic error. Because symptoms like calf warmth, localized pain, redness, and pitting swelling are nearly identical across both conditions, a negative physical exam cannot definitively clear a patient.
When a patient presents with progressive fluid accumulation after foot or ankle surgery, the gold standard protocol demands utilizing a validated tool like the Wells' Criteria paired with a prompt referral for a diagnostic venous duplex ultrasound. Never allow a patient to engage in vigorous mechanical rehabilitation or heavy compression wrapping until a blood clot has been objectively ruled out by imaging.
